Question you for you then: ... Is the 2-300 fps extra of the .257 over the .25-06 the deciding factor (assuming good shot placement and identical projectiles)?
I fully intend to continue using the .257 Wby as my "light" rifle in my 3 rifles African battery. In the "light" category, I own and have used extensively .243, 6 mm Rem, .270 Win, 7x64, 7x65R, 7 Rem Mag, and yes there clearly seems to be a difference. In my experience, the 6 Rem and .270 Win can produce spectacular DRT kills with double lungs shots, but at closer range. As stated before, since diameter and bullet weight can hardly be credited for the .257 Wby lethality, it is hard to escape the conclusion that velocity is the differentiating factor...

Question you for you then: If you were to continue shooting game with your .257 in your experiment and racked up a reasonable sample size, say 100 animals, would you still be batting 1.000 on DRT versus runners?
Regarding relying on speed to kill, my answer is emphatically "no." While I do not have 100 kills with the .257 Wby, I passed that bar some years ago with combined calibers and I am convinced that traumatic damages to respiratory / circulatory / musculoskeletal systems is what kills. Speed above 2600 fps clearly produces immediate incapacitation but I do not know if it kills or only stuns. I therefore edge my bet with the .257 Wby by shooting the 100 gr TTSX. To this day I have no recovered one, even from a 500 lbs. Roan. Every shoot has been a pass through with a quarter-sized exit hole and utter destruction of the thoracic cage, which is the target of my preferred double-lung shot. I therefore rely on mechanical damage for killing combined with speed for instant incapacitation.

I've been a long time hunter and long time reader of Nathan Foster's opinions at Terminal Ballistics Research (by the by, he penned an article for Norma recently). Needless to say, I have the utmost respect for his experience and his writing. If one were to sum up the theme of his writing, he swears by 2600 fps being the cut off point to initiate hydrostatic shock or DRT in game when shooting small bores and even some light medium bores (8mm to .338). However, I've never been able to reconcile this in practice.

His logic quite frankly flies in the face of my personal experience, the experience of my hunting buddies, the experience of many of the sentiments on this board and elsewhere, the experience of professional hunters going all the way back to Taylor, and to studies conducted by governments (South Carolina study). That collective experience being that well shot game animals will run approx 50% of the time, regardless of calibre or velocity and; that medium bores starting at or around .338 punch above their weight with high SD bullets, even at sub-2600 fps velocities.

I'm not going to bore you with many of my personal hunting anecdotes, but two come to mind and are relevant. Four years ago I shot a whitetail doe at 90 long paces with a .25-06 Ballistic Tip just forward of the foreleg. She splayed out when hit, popped up, and took off like a rocket. It took 3 of us and a dog to eventually find her, several hours later. The single shot had turned her boiler room into chunky salsa. By all accounts, and according to Foster, that doe should have been DRT. Conversely, 2 years ago my buddy shot a moose at a laser-verified 245 yards with a loaner .270 with a rear lung shot. It was a big one, and it dropped on the spot, again hit with a small-bore frangible bullet at below 2600 fps, with a less than perfect shot, contrary to Foster's writings.

As an another example, Taylor wrote very highly of the .318 Westley Richards and .333 Jeffery (both roughly equivalent to a .338-06): with 250 grain bullets at 2400-2500 fps and 300 grain bullets at 2200 fps, respectively. And if you read that South Carolina study, whitetails will run 50% of the time when well shot with ANY smallbore calibre from .243 to .30.

The purpose of the this post was not to bash Foster, as I have great respect for his experience but as a discussion to help me decide what to build or purchase as I upgrade my battery. Do I build a Foster-style large big-game rifle, like a .338 to .375 magnum Sendero to hedge my bets at my expected shooting distances from 30-300 metres or go old-school with a .338-06 or a 9.3x62 shooting high SD bullets at medium velocities (and have lighter and handier rifle)? I like the extra insurance I get when adopting the Foster-style approach, but the older approach still makes a lot of sense because seldom have I seen, let alone shot, a large big-game animal past 175 metres.

Do not forget rotational velocity. With a 1-10” twist as in most .270s and .30-06s the rotational velocity is 1.2x the muzzle velocity and according to a gunsmith/hunter/1,000 yard shooter whom I know; the rotational velocity stays pretty much constant until the bullet goes subsonic.
The rumours in WWI about ‘Dum Dum’ bullets were wild supposition based upon the effects of the new pointed bullets, i.e. .30 cal .303, 8mm (and possibly 7mm) being fired at higher velocities than the older roundnose bullets for which the relatively fast twist barrels in contemporary military rifles had been designed.
Target accuracy was reduced with the lighter bullets, which is why Model 70 target rifles in .30-06 were available with 1-14” twist barrels where allowed by the rules BUT the greater wound damage done by the lighter bullets in fast twist barrels was (to be blunt) a benefit to combat units with good fire discipline and high marksmanship standards.

further to the above.
killing power of the 308 is better at 300 yds than the 243 at 200.
so why not use the 308?
if the answer is recoil, that leaves the 7mm/08.
120 to 140 gn bullets in the 7mm/08 recoil less than 150s and up in the 308.
120 gn 7mm bullets have the same s.d. as 150 gn 308, and come in different structures for terminal performance.
they shoot nearly as flat as real world 243 loads at realistic ranges and recoil less than 308.
what more could you want given the recoil vs killing power criteria.
